Design and Dimensions: A Tale of Two Styles

The Toyota Yaris embodies a sporty and modern aesthetic, appealing to those seeking a stylish and compact ride. Its sharp lines, sleek profile, and dynamic design elements project a sense of agility and urban sophistication. The Roomy, on the other hand, embraces a more functional and spacious approach. Its boxy design prioritizes interior roominess, making it an ideal choice for families or individuals who need ample cargo space.

In terms of dimensions, the Yaris is slightly smaller than the Roomy. The Yaris measures 3,940 mm in length, 1,695 mm in width, and 1,495 mm in height. The Roomy, however, stretches to 4,000 mm in length, 1,695 mm in width, and 1,695 mm in height. This extra length and height translates into a more spacious cabin and a larger cargo area within the Roomy.

Performance and Fuel Efficiency: A Balancing Act

The Toyota Yaris is available with a 1.5-liter petrol engine, delivering a balance of performance and fuel efficiency. Its responsive engine provides adequate power for city driving and highway cruising. The Roomy, on the other hand, is powered by a 1.3-liter petrol engine, prioritizing fuel economy over outright power. While it might not be as sporty as the Yaris, the Roomy’s engine is sufficient for everyday driving, and its impressive fuel efficiency makes it a cost-effective choice.

Both cars offer a smooth and comfortable ride, thanks to their well-tuned suspension systems. However, the Yaris might offer a slightly sportier handling experience, while the Roomy prioritizes stability and ride comfort.
